Wage disputes in the mining industry are a common problem for many workers, who may find themselves underpaid for the hours they’ve worked. These disputes often arise due to misclassification of employees, failure to pay overtime, or inaccurate reporting of work hours. Workers in the mining industry are entitled to fair wages, including overtime pay, under both federal and state labor laws.
Mining companies may try to exploit workers by avoiding proper wage calculations or by denying them overtime pay despite the demanding nature of their jobs. When employers fail to meet these obligations, workers can experience significant financial hardship.
